What do you talk about on dates ? Never been on a proper date
It's not really what you talk about so much is how. You can follow whatever acronym you're interested in. But it's no good without proper follow-up.
When the other person is replying to whatever FORD topic you've asked about, you have to focus 100% of your attention on what she's saying. (Among other things, you shouldn't be planning what you're going to say next while she's talking.)
Then when she has stopped talking / responding, you can think a little bit about what you just heard, pick something out of it to follow up on, and go deeper into that topic.
It's really good to follow up on something she just said, based on emotions (how she feels/felt about something) or motivations (why she did something).

I agree with the overall mentality here. In my personal experience, it became gamified and I lost interest in meeting women and found myself just swiping endlessly; there was no real self improvement.
I also feel like dating apps, as well as pornography, led to unrealistic expectations that were never truly met. I’d meet a woman and she’d look different from her photos and it was over for me.
I think it is natural for people to choose the most flattering image of themselves, but choosing dates based on their curated images left me demoralized and lonely for the better part of a decade of OLD.
I quit OLD last winter and almost immediately the quality and quantity of my interactions improved, if only because I no longer had the crutch of chatting with marches, so I was encouraged/forced to go out into the world to meet women.
This provided a necessary nudge for me, and I will never go back.

I say use both! It only feels terrible if this is your only method.
The upsides of apps:
-see more people who you may not have ever met in your friend group or at the store or club
-helps your conversation skills over text, which is important nowadays.
-can get you more potential dates if done right
-you’re probably more likely to actually meet someone who is your type and has specific things in common as opposed to simply choosing based off what is physically close to you.
Downside:
-meeting someone irl and catching that spark in person is so much better. There are people I’ve met in person who I’ve been attracted to but if I saw them on an app, I would have swiped left. Their personality, voice, mannerisms, and our chemistry played more of a role. Which is a reason you should maybe include a video in your profile if you can.
-honestly, if you aren’t attractive, you’re going to have a hard time. It’s not nice to hear, but if that’s the case you’re better off just honing your social skills. Its not hopeless for you if this is the case. But you really need to work on confidence and social skills. There was a guy i was hooking up with for a bit who isn’t conventionally attractive at all, but he gets cute girls bc he’s very outgoing, confident, dominant, funny and fun to be around.
-it does create a false sense of options and makes you think the grass is greener on the other side.
As far as fake accounts, it’s certainly possible. But I see a lot of genuine people on there too. Some people might just be inactive but still showing up.
